Dewsoft Smart Office Professional Programme :

This course aims to equip the student with the basic knowledge and working of computers, internet and English speaking. This course gives you an overview of various operating systems such as windows, DOS (Disk Operating System), Ms Office 2003, Ms Access 2002, Hardware Concepts, E commerce concepts and spoken English. Besides providing software knowledge this course also gives hardware knowledge as well. .
